Michael Edward Weber, 62, of Winchester, Virginia, died Thursday, July 20, 2017, at Winchester Medical Center. Mr. Weber was born in Fairfax, Virginia, in 1954, the son of the late, Paul and Barbara M. Weber. He graduated from Fairfax City High School with the class of 1973.
